2011-08-12 7 views
1

Webfactionは素晴らしいホスティングで、どのようにWebアプリケーションを配備するかは天才です。apache2をコンパイルしてwebfactionのような同様の設定を得るには

それは何ですか?私はあなたのユーザーと一緒に実行することができますapache2簡単なバイナリ(私が思うもの)を与える。 Apacheのバイナリ、ログディレクター、あなたがconfファイルとモジュールを所有している〜6Mの設定。

$ tree -d -L 2 
. 
|-- apache2 
| |-- bin 
| |-- conf 
| |-- lib 
| |-- logs 
| `-- modules 
(...) 

これは非常に便利です!あなた自身のapache2インスタンスを持っているならば、モジュールをあなたの設定を追加することができます。

私が求めているのは、です。これはどのようにセットアップできますか?。私は次のconfigure設定でapache2とphpをコンパイルしています。私が行方不明です何

./configure \ 
    --prefix=$HOME/webapp/apache2 \ 
    --enable-module=so \ 
    --enable-rewrite 

./configure \ 
    --prefix=$HOME/webapp/apache2/php5 \ 
    --with-apxs2=$HOME/webapp/apache2/bin/apxs \ 
    --with-config-file-path=$HOME/webapp/apache2/php5/etc \ 
    --enable-zip \ 
    --with-pgsql \ 
    --with-mysql 

はwebfactionはapache2のインストール用の6メガバイトを持っている、と私は22メガバイト以上を取得し、セットアップサイズです。また、webfactionからバイナリ結果を得たいと考えています。

$ tree apache2 
. 
|-- bin 
| |-- httpd 
| |-- httpd.worker 
| |-- restart 
| |-- start 
| `-- stop 

ので:

  • にはどうすればwebfactionセットアップのようなサイズのフットプリントを減らすことができますか?
  • 同じディレクトリ構造を取得するにはどうすればよいですか? (bin、conf、lib、logs、modules)

答えて

1

ここでの答えは、WebFactionにはないモジュールを追加することです。ここでのビルドの仕組みの詳細なリストを見ることができます:

http://forum.webfaction.com/viewtopic.php?pid=9341#p9341

+0

などがを検索するかのいずれかの思い出を持って、有効期限が切れていますか? – tutuca

関連する問題